Detailed Information

Cited 0 time in webofscience Cited 0 time in scopus
Metadata Downloads

Fault Attack on SQIsign

Authors
Lee, JeonghwanHeo, DonghoeKim, HyeonhakKim, GyusangKim, SuhriKim, HeeseokHong, Seokhie
Issue Date
2024
Publisher
SPRINGER INTERNATIONAL PUBLISHING AG
Keywords
Isogeny; Quaternion Algebra; Post-Quantum Cryptography; Fault Attack
Citation
POST-QUANTUM CRYPTOGRAPHY, PQCRYPTO 2024, PT II, v.14772, pp 54 - 76
Pages
23
Indexed
SCOPUS
Journal Title
POST-QUANTUM CRYPTOGRAPHY, PQCRYPTO 2024, PT II
Volume
14772
Start Page
54
End Page
76
URI
https://scholar.korea.ac.kr/handle/2021.sw.korea/199962
DOI
10.1007/978-3-031-62746-0_3
ISSN
0302-9743
1611-3349
Abstract
In this paper, we introduce the first fault attack on SQIsign. By injecting a fault into the ideal generator during the commitment phase, we demonstrate a meaningful probability of inducing the generation of order O-0. The probability is bounded by one parameter, the degree of commitment isogeny. We also show that the probability can be reasonably estimated by assuming uniform randomness of a random variable, and provide empirical evidence supporting the validity of this approximation. In addition, we identify a loop-abort vulnerability due to the iterative structure of the isogeny operation. Exploiting these vulnerabilities, we present key recovery fault attack scenarios for two versions of SQIsign-one deterministic and the other randomized. We then analyze the time complexity and the number of queries required for each attack. Finally, we discuss straightforward countermeasures that can be implemented against the attack.
Files in This Item
There are no files associated with this item.
Appears in
Collections
Graduate School > Department of Cyber Security > 1. Journal Articles

qrcode

Items in ScholarWorks are protected by copyright, with all rights reserved, unless otherwise indicated.

Related Researcher

Researcher Kim, HeeSeok photo

Kim, HeeSeok
Graduate School (Department of Cyber Security)
Read more

Altmetrics

Total Views & Downloads

BROWSE